Color spec
| Brand | Dunn-Edwards |
| Name | Warm Hearth |
| SKU | DE6110 |
| Hex | #BE9677 |
| RGB | 190, 150, 119 |
| HSL | 26°, 35%, 61% |
| LRV | 32 |
| Undertone | warm red-orange tone |
| Family | Brown |
About Dunn-Edwards Warm Hearth
Warm Hearth sits in the mid-range at LRV 32, so it shifts visibly through the day — lighter and more open in morning light, deeper and moodier after dark. Its orange undertone is the part to watch: it gets picked up by whatever sits next to it, so test it against your trim, floor and the room's main light before committing. South-facing rooms will pull it lighter and warmer, while north light cools it down.
Warm Hearth is versatile enough for full rooms but has enough depth to anchor a space, so it suits living rooms, bedrooms and cabinetry alike. Browns ground a room and pair naturally with leather, wood and warm metals.

Dunn-Edwards Warm Hearth Equivalents at Other Brands
Matching Warm Hearth from a different paint counter? Below is the single closest color in each major US deck and how close it really is. Remember that any paint store can also custom-tint Dunn-Edwards DE6110 directly — these equivalents are for when you'd rather stay inside one brand's own deck.
Sherwin-Williams Equivalent of Warm Hearth
At Sherwin-Williams, the closest color to Warm Hearth is Mellow Mauve (SW 39) — very close at ΔE 3.08, though not an exact twin. It runs slightly lighter (LRV 35 vs 32) and carries a warm red-orange undertone; sample both side by side if the room gets strong natural light. See the full Mellow Mauve swatch →
Behr Equivalent of Warm Hearth
At Behr, the closest color to Warm Hearth is Key To The City (MQ2-3) — very close at ΔE 2.15, though not an exact twin. It runs slightly lighter (LRV 34 vs 32) and carries a warm red-orange undertone; sample both side by side if the room gets strong natural light. See the full Key To The City swatch →
